MYPAW, Milwaukee Youth Promoting Animal Welfare, is comprised of youth from Milwaukee Public High Schools enrolled in Sponsor-A-Scholar through the downtown branch of the YMCA.

This summer a group of students from MYPAW volunteered at Best Friends and shared some of their experiences and photos with us. It was an enlightening experience for the group and they have already booked to return with a larger group next year.

My Best Friends Experience
By Katherine

“My experience at Best Friends was truly like no other. Not only did I have the opportunity to expand my understanding of the safety of animals, but I also learned that I am not the only person out there that cares about animals. Before I had actually stepped into the Best Friend grounds, the experience seemed as, yet another vacation to add to my list this summer. However, meeting a few of the original founders, having a sleepover with one of the dogs named Bessie, volunteering to walk dogs, and even mucking horse manure helped me understand why we, MYPAW, promote the spay and neuter and the wellbeing of animals. We do this in order for animals to have a better life. Animals were not placed on this Earth to be hurt, and especially not to be disregarded. That is why I agree with every opportunity a pet gets by being adopted by a worthy friend. As I walked through Best Friends every day, I understood the hope and motivation that each person there carried concerning the safety of the animals’ future. Unlink many others, the founders, staff, and volunteers have realized that animals are under our care to protect. Following their example, I will be glad to expand people’s education on matters regarding the happiness of animals. Even though animal sanctuaries, like Best Friends, are established to assist the animals, I would rather see animals protected with out the need for these organizations. I want to know that animals are being treated properly and humanely. I will find comfort knowing that like us, animals have a safe world to live in.”
